[0031] The present invention is described in detail below in conjunction with accompanying drawing by specific embodiment:
[0032] As shown in the structural diagrams of Figures (1) and (2): In the monomer of the electrolyte thermoelectric battery device, at least the inert electrode A[1], the inert electrode B[2] and the electrolyte sol[3] are included, The inert electrode A[1] and the inert electrode B[2] are spaced apart to form a certain natural space gap with the help of the insulating and sealed casing [6], and the required electrolyte sol [3] is filled in this space gap to make the electrolyte sol Closely fused and connected with two inert electrodes, it constitutes the most basic structure of an electrolyte thermoelectric battery. This structure is basically similar to the structure of a chemical primary battery, with an electrolyte solution and positive and negative electrodes.
